The future is bright for Taupo-nui-a-Tia Rugby

The future is bright for Taupo-nui-a-Tia Rugby

At the halfway point in the Bay of Plenty Premier Competition, the U14 TNT Boys College team have already swept aside teams from Rotorua Boys College, Papamoa College, Tauhara Combined, Whakatane College and both Tauranga Boys teams.

Playing an attractive style of attacking rugby they have qualified against the odds through the grading rounds to be in the Bay of Plenty Premier competition and with 3 wins from their first 4 games currently, sit just behind the leaders and well placed to make the finals in their first season together.

Hard work, grit and determination and a gruelling pre-season fitness campaign (including a great pre-season trip to the Whakatane Global rugby festival, where they became the only NZ team to beat a strong touring French team and finished runners up, also winning best and fairest in the process) have meant they have the fitness levels and team bond to grind out wins and with 3 games to go are well placed to exceed most expectations (but not their coaches or amazing supportive parents!) and challenge for the Bay of Plenty competition.

The future is certainly looking bright for Taupo Nui-A-Tia rugby.
